Output 6c66fe961625d6c8a675c97a3fc80b342a2726f95f922f28ecf6310b781281e2:2

value
579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b832a05c6ca578baa3836f3f25553d41068a5 OP_EQUAL
address
3P4WqXDbSLRhzo2H6MT6YFbvBKBDPLbVtQ
transaction
6c66fe961625d6c8a675c97a3fc80b342a2726f95f922f28ecf6310b781281e2
confirmations
108597
spent
false

1 Sat Range